The Evolution of Pad Printing Technology
The art of pad printing dates back to the 1960s when it was initially introduced as an alternative to the conventional methods of printing. However, manual pad printing was a time-consuming and labor-intensive process, limiting its application to small-scale printing tasks. With the advancement in technology, automated pad printing machines were developed to overcome these limitations.
Increased Efficiency with Automated Systems
Automated pad printing systems have significantly improved the efficiency of the printing process. These machines are equipped with robotic arms or pick-and-place systems that automate the placement of products and pads, eliminating the need for manual intervention. With the ability to print multiple colors simultaneously and at high speeds, these machines have revolutionized the printing industry.
The automated systems also offer programmable settings, allowing manufacturers to easily switch between different print jobs without the need for extensive retooling or reprogramming. This flexibility has not only improved efficiency but also reduced downtime and increased productivity in manufacturing facilities.
Advances in Ink Management
Another critical advancement in automated pad printing technology is the development of advanced ink management systems. Traditional pad printing required frequent stops to replenish ink, resulting in production delays and inconsistencies in print quality. However, modern automated pad printing machines now feature sophisticated ink delivery systems that minimize ink wastage and allow uninterrupted printing.
These ink management systems utilize closed-loop technology that monitors ink levels and automatically adjusts the flow rate to ensure a consistent ink supply. This not only enhances printing efficiency but also delivers consistent and vibrant prints, thereby improving the overall quality of the products.
Greater Precision and Print Quality
One of the most significant advantages of automated pad printing technology is its ability to deliver precise and high-quality prints. The automated systems provide precise control over the printing process, ensuring accurate placement and alignment of the print image on the product surface.
Furthermore, advancements in pad design and materials have contributed to improved print quality. Today, there are specialized silicone and polyurethane pads that offer exceptional ink transfer, resulting in sharper and more vibrant prints. The automated pad printing machines also feature advanced positioning systems that can adjust the position and angle of the pad, ensuring consistent and optimal ink transfer.
Integration with Digital Systems
With the rise of Industry 4.0, the integration of automated pad printing technology with digital systems has further enhanced its efficiency. Manufacturers can now connect their automated printing machines to computer networks, allowing for seamless data exchange and real-time monitoring of the printing process.
Through digitalization, manufacturers can centralize print job management, remotely monitor the machines' performance, and receive instant notifications on maintenance requirements. This integration not only improves operational efficiency but also enables better data analysis for process optimization and quality control.
